"83. 309 Locust Street, the Fred Thormann House (1912), ca. 1911. A two story brick house with Beaux Arts styling and a stone foundation. The hipped roof has a wide overhang, three hiproofed front dormers and two corbelled brick chimneys on the end walls. The house has a central front entrance which is topped by a classical pediment and architrave, and flanked by Tuscan columns. The arched windows on either side of the front door have carved arched wooden panels above the triple 1/1 windows, and decorative stone keystones and imposts. The 1/1 windows throughout the house are early or original, [c] A modern two car frame garage is located behind the house, [nc]" ~ NRHP Nomination Form
